Conclusion
Both Daiwa RX LT 2500X and Daiwa BG MQ 20000X perform at a similar level overall, so the better choice depends on what matters more to you, Daiwa RX LT 2500X offers a gear ratio of 5.3:1, while Daiwa BG MQ 20000X stands out for a ball bearings of 6. Your decision should be guided by your fishing style and target species.
